Kimi K2.5
Vote: Norway
Norway edges out Sweden thanks to its unparalleled natural beauty and superior resource management. The Norwegian fjords offer some of the most dramatic landscapes on Earth, from Geirangerfjord to Nærøyfjord, providing unmatched hiking and scenic opportunities. Additionally, Norway's Government Pension Fund Global represents the most responsible management of oil wealth in history—transforming finite resources into generational prosperity while Sweden relies more heavily on traditional manufacturing and service economies. While both boast excellent social welfare systems, Norway consistently ranks higher in quality of life indices and per capita wealth, with lower income inequality than Sweden. The combination of breathtaking nature, economic foresight, and social cohesion makes Norway the superior choice.

Claude Opus 4.7
Vote: Norway
Norway edges out Sweden for me on several compelling dimensions. Its fjords — Geirangerfjord, Nærøyfjord — are UNESCO-listed natural wonders unmatched in Europe. Norway consistently ranks at or near the top of the UN Human Development Index and World Happiness Report, reflecting exceptional quality of life. Its sovereign wealth fund, built on responsibly managed oil revenue, is the largest in the world and secures future generations. Culturally, Norway gave us the Vikings' most dramatic sagas, Edvard Munch, Grieg, and a thriving black metal scene. And the Northern Lights over Tromsø are simply transcendent. Sweden is wonderful, but Norway's dramatic landscape and prosperity give it the edge.
